KillHour posted:

The "Fiesta" rally cars only share a few body panels and a dashboard with the actual Fiesta. Everything else is pretty much bespoke and nothing like the street cars.

https://youtu.be/HME4M0ym5F4

I mean, technically it shows you can fit that stuff in the footprint, but it's been completely repackaged.
The R5 is a bit closer to a normal car than the RS WRC, but it's still been literally completely stripped to the shell and rebuilt.

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=HZjePaiteBs
https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=6y5TuaQFI1g

The EcoSport, the crossover thing that's the apparent replacement for the Fiesta in the US market, is the only AWD vehicle built on the same platform I'm aware of, but in this case "platform" is a bit looser than it is for a lot of other modern cars. The rear suspension and floorpan layout is completely different, it'd require major surgery to get the EcoSport's rear drive components under a Fiesta unfortunately.

Yeah, that beats the Mini. Totally forgot about those. Actually realized I had missed a few vehicles, and it's been a slow morning.

If you interpret AWD as "all four wheels driven in some way" the two door Jeep Wrangler is actually the shortest vehicle for sale in the US today, beating the Audi by a tenth of an inch.

If you're more of a stickler on the definition of AWD and require full-time center diff capabilities the Audi TT retains the title for now.

In either case, that stupid EcoSport thing will be six inches shorter than either of them when it launches in the US next year.

Also the Chevy Trax and its Buick sibling are the same length as the 500X while having a shorter wheelbase.

Just want to say how completely terrible Good Eagle F1 tires are when they're cold. It's been in the 20s-30s here in the mornings recently. I'm guessing the rubber hardens up quite a bit at these temps, because I have been doing accidental peel-outs and understeering at slow speeds. Still no snow in the forecast so I don't want to switch over to my winter tires yet, but I might do it early just to avoid dealing with this.

KYOON GRIFFEY JR
Apr 12, 2010



Runner-up, TRP Sack Race 2021/22
They're summer performance tires, that's kind of the point. You should switch to your winter tires once the temperature is consistently below about 40 degrees regardless of preciptiation. I didn't do it yet (next weekend), and I'm regretting it here in SE Michigan even though it hasn't snowed.
